TRANSITIONAL HOUSING | HELP USA-WESTHELP MOUNT VERNON
Provides transitional housing for homeless families with a broad range of social services to help them achieve financial independence. Services include case management, housing placement assistance, day care, food pantry, youth leadership training, medical/physical health assessment and an advocacy program. Also provides referrals for other services that may be needed.

Agency info
HELP USA-WESTHELP MOUNT VERNON
HELP USA is a national not-for-profit organization with a mission to empower the homeless and others in need to become and remain self-reliant. Through the development of quality housing with on-site support services, HELP USA provides resources for its residents to become independent and productive in a way that respects the dignity of those that are served.
